3 freed Guantanamo inmates back with families in Bosnia

SARAJEVO, Bosnia-Herzegovina — Three Guantanamo prisoners were flown to Bosnia on Tuesday and released to their families in the first detainee transfer ordered by a U.S. federal judge, according to local police and an attorney for the men.

A judge in Washington, D.C., ordered the release of Algerian-born Boudella al Hajj, Mustafa Ait Idr and Mohammed Nechle last month, saying the U.S. government’s case was not strong enough to continue holding them.
